The D.101 is an engine meant for bomber aircraft, however, you are still allowed to attach it to fighter aircraft. It has it's own fuel supply on it, being 101 gallons so you don't have to store fuel in the wings or other parts of your aircraft. This engine is quite heavy, due to the number of special parts and fuel capacity, so be careful when installing this on a fighter aircraft. As for the statistics of this prototype, it has a total of 1500 horsepower and 1350 RPM (2700 RPM and 3000 horsepower in the Overload mod). This engine can prove to be quite durable during combat. The D.101 can take many hits, but don't be careless. Any engine in Simpeplanes can break in just a couple of shots! This engine won't let you down in many combat situations, but there isn't such thing as too much caution.
